Blanchard Man Arrested for Sexually Abusing Juvenile, Threatening Victim

Andrew Wiggins of Pathway Loop in Blanchard, was arrested at his workplace on June 4, 2025. The arrest followed an investigation by Det. BreAnna Gerbine of the CPSO Special Victims Unit, after the parents of a local juvenile reported disclosures made to them by their child about sexual assaults with Wiggins, a family friend.

13 Dogs Rescued; Woman Charged with Animal Cruelty

On May 23rd, 2025, Officers were dispatched to the 400 Block of Union Texas Rd, to investigate a welfare concern of a resident and animals living inside the home. Upon arrival, Officers detected a horrendous smell outside the home and could see dogs in cages that were stacked on top of each other, visible from outside through windows. After being denied entry, Officers obtained a search warrant for the residence and the property. Once inside the residence, Officers recovered 13 dogs that were living in appalling conditions. Due to the Bossier parish animal control not having room for the dogs, we contacted the Webster Parish Sheriff's Office, asking them for assistance from their animal control. Sheriff Parker and his team were essential in assisting us in gathering, housing and caring for all the dogs over the weekend. Officers arrested the resident, Michele Massara on 13 counts of animal cruelty, who is currently being held on a $460,000 bond at the Bossier Maximum Facility.
